Output d8ee23f703672439e196c6afcc566a714dd94f7d19077ea514b656f76fb61b0b:1

value
6548042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dd1f7b97e6fbbd910f1e4b4d342f554b295f806 OP_EQUAL
address
32x6Er6bpmqdesBG8onTJ4DKQV7NF5EFYn
transaction
d8ee23f703672439e196c6afcc566a714dd94f7d19077ea514b656f76fb61b0b
confirmations
531631
spent
true